Haydar Aliyev Turkic World Scholarship for Graduate Students
One student from each of the eight countries — consisting of the five full members and three observer members of the Organization of Turkic States — will be selected to pursue graduate studies at Ibn Haldun University. The selection will be made by a committee formed by our university, the Organization of Turkic States, and the Consulate General of the Republic of Azerbaijan in Istanbul.

Haydar Aliyev Turkic World Scholarship – Supporting Future Leaders

What is it?

Announced at the “Commemoration Meeting for Haydar Aliyev” held in Istanbul on December 12, 2023, this scholarship offers graduate education opportunities to 8 advanced-level students from full and observer member states of the Organization of Turkic States (OTS).

Our Goal

To nurture leading scholars and respectful intellectuals of the Turkic World, building on our shared civilization and cultural heritage.

Who Can Apply?

Candidates must:

  • Be from full or observer member states of the OTS,

  • Possess high academic motivation,

  • Meet the English language preparation requirements,

  • Fulfill the general graduate admission criteria of our university.

What is Offered?

  • Tuition-Free Education: No tuition fees will be charged by our university.

  • Accommodation Support: Students will benefit from dormitory facilities.

  • Scholarships:

    • Excellence Scholarship for Doctoral Studies (UBB)

    • Merit Scholarship for Master’s Studies (BAB1)

Timeline

  • Applications: To be received between April and August, in line with graduate program admissions.

  • Start of Education: Selected candidates will begin their graduate studies at Ibn Haldun University in the 2025–2026 academic year.

Education and Duties

Selected students will actively work within the Haydar Aliyev Center for Eurasian Studies during their education, gaining both academic and practical experience.
